Female Names With 'D'

Daania
-- (Beautiful)
Daanya
-- (Gift of god, beautiful)
Dafiyah
-- (Narrator of Hadith)
Dahab
-- (Gold)
Dahma
-- (She was a scholar of religion)
Daleela
-- (Guide, Proof)
Daliya
-- (Dahlia)
Daneen
-- (Princess)
Daniya
-- (Near, close)
Darakhshaan
-- (Shinning)
Darakhshan
-- (Shinning)
Daria
-- (Learned, knowing)
Dawlat Khatoon
-- (She was from a ruling family)
Deeba
-- (Obedience)
Deema
-- (Rainy Cloud)
Dema
-- (The Rainy Cloud)
Dhakiyah
-- (Bright, intelligent)
Dilshad Khatoon
-- (She lived between 730-750)
Dina
-- (Love)
Diqrah
-- (A narrator of hadith)
Diyanah
-- (Religion)
Doaa
-- (Pray, a voice of heart, request to All-mighty Allah,
a source of connection with God and Human)
Duaa
-- (Prayer)
Duba'ah
-- (Daughter of az-Zubayr & female companion (R.A)
Dujanah
-- (Rain)
Dunia
-- (The world)
Durdanah
-- (Pearl)
Durrah
-- (Pearl)
